comparemela.com
Home
Desert Springs Resort Casa Grande
Top Locations Tagged with Desert springs resort casa grande
Desert springs resort casa grande in India - 345001/ near kanoi/Lodging near jaisalmer
1.Desert Springs Resort & Spa
2.Desert Springs Resort & Spa